Syracuse Defense Contain’s The Outside Shooters Of Notre Dame In Their 63-47 Win Monday Night!
Syracuse vs. Notre Dame. With the combination of multiple 3 point shooters as well as having Jack Cooley, one of the toughest low post players on the Notre Dame basketball team it was a strong belief that they could take home a win in their game against Syracuse on Feb 4, 2013. Syracuse’s 2-3 zone defense was tested greatly by Notre Dame, however the orange covered the perimiter and interior of the court in order to gain their 63-47 win over Notre Dame at the Carrier Dome on Monday night. Syracuse was holding Notre Dame 6-for-20 shooting from the 3 point range. Cooley meanwhile had to work hard for his 10 points. The Syracuse coach stated that he thought they played just as good defense as possible. “The big key with Notre Dame is watching their outside shooters.” Stated Boeheim. Syracuse played Notre Dame last year and lost in a 68-57 game, however this year realizing their previous mistakes they kept a sharp eye on Cooley and the rest of their outside shooters causing them to eventually gain their victory of 63-47 over Notre Dame!
